Ready to Learn Plans

Berry Street’s Ready to Learn Plans are a proactive strategy designed to help students self-regulate, develop emotional awareness, and prepare for learning. Classroom teachers are working with every student in our school to create their own Ready to Learn Plan. 

 

What is a Ready to Learn Plan?

A Ready to Learn Plan is a personalized tool that helps students identify their emotional state, coping strategies, and support systems to maximize their readiness for learning. It typically includes:

  • Personal Triggers – Situations or feelings that may cause distress.
  • Warning Signs – Early indicators that a student is becoming dysregulated.
  • Helpful Strategies – Personalized coping techniques such as deep breathing, movement breaks, or sensory activities.
  • Support People – Trusted staff or peers students can turn to when needed.
  • Safe Spaces – Areas where a student can take a break to regulate their emotions.
